description Aim: to assess special characteristics of disease course, development of concomitant diseases and enzymatic status of gastro-intestinal tract in children with chronic gastroduodenitis, living over the territory of Kursk magnetic anomaly. Patients and methods: 120 children with confirmed diagnosis of chronic gastroduodenitis (among them 60 patients from Kursk and 60 patients from Zheleznogorsk) were performed complex clinical examination. Results: the prevalence of gastroduodenal disorders were 2,7 times higher among children from Zheleznogorsk, than among children from Kursk. Early beginning of chronic gastroduodenitis in children of Zheleznogorsk must be mentioned. The mean age of the onset of the disease in Kursk is 6,4±0,4 years, while in Zheleznogorsk — 5,0 ± 0,4 years (p <0,01). The most common concomitant diseases in Zheleznogorsk children were reactive changes of hepatobiliary system and combination of chronic gastroduodenitis with allergic pathology. On coprological test the majority of Zheleznogorsk patients had significantly higher content of fatty acids in faeces. Conclusions: the above-mentioned changes can be evidence of insufficient enzymatic activity of certain components of digestive juices. Children with chronic gastroduodenitis living over the territory of Kursk magnetic anomaly should be isolated into a separate group of patients. It will allow rational correction of standard schemes of treatment with accordance to established characteristics.
